In an age where technology continually reshapes our world, the rise of Artificial Intelligence (AI) stands out as a transformative force. Among its most intriguing applications is the creation of custom AI assistants, akin to personalized versions of popular tools like ChatGPT. This article demystifies the process, showing you how to create your own AI assistant, tailored to your unique needs and preferences.
Understanding AI and GPT:
Firstly, it's crucial to understand what AI and Generative Pretrained Transformers (GPT) are. AI refers to the simulation of human intelligence in machines programmed to think and learn. GPT, on the other hand, is a type of AI that's exceptionally good at understanding and generating human-like text. Think of GPT as the brain behind AI assistants, enabling them to converse, write, or even compose music in a very human-like manner.
Step 1: Define Your Assistant's Purpose:
Before diving into technicalities, clarify what you want your AI assistant to do. Will it help manage emails, provide customer service, or assist with creative writing? A clear purpose will guide your decisions in the later stages of development.
Step 2: Choose the Right Platform:
Several platforms allow you to build AI assistants. For beginners, platforms like Google's Dialogflow or Microsoft's Azure Bot Service offer user-friendly interfaces and comprehensive tutorials. These platforms provide the necessary tools to create, train, and deploy your AI assistant without deep technical knowledge.
Step 3: Training Your Assistant:
Training is teaching your AI to understand and respond to various inputs. This is achieved by feeding it examples of conversations or tasks it will handle. The more diverse and comprehensive your training data, the more capable and versatile your assistant becomes.
Step 4: Testing and Iteration:
After training, test your AI assistant to see how it performs. You'll likely need to go through several rounds of testing and tweaking, refining its responses and capabilities. Remember, the goal is to make the interaction as smooth and natural as possible.
Step 5: Deployment and Maintenance:
Once satisfied with its performance, deploy your AI assistant. This could mean integrating it into your website, a mobile app, or even a smart home device. Post-deployment, regular maintenance and updates are essential to ensure your assistant stays relevant and effective.
Creating a custom AI assistant might seem daunting, but it's an increasingly accessible technology. Whether it's for personal use or enhancing your business, a custom AI assistant can be a powerful tool. By understanding the basics, choosing the right platform, and investing time in training and testing, you can unlock the potential of AI to simplify tasks, enhance efficiency, and open new avenues for innovation.